We are currently partnering with a progressive and fast-growing mental health service to recruit an experienced ADOS Assessor (Associate). This organisation is dedicated to delivering high-quality, person-centred assessments and support for individuals with neurodevelopmental conditions, including ADHD, Autism, and Learning Disabilities.

This is an excellent opportunity for a qualified clinician seeking flexible, ad hoc work, with appointments offered in line with service demand often outside of standard business hours.

Key Responsibilities
  • Conduct Autism Diagnostic Observation Schedule (ADOS-2) assessments (Module 4) in line with NICE guidelines
  • Produce high-quality assessment reports within agreed timeframes
  • Work collaboratively with a multidisciplinary team to agree outcomes and recommendations
  • Maintain accurate and compliant clinical records
  • Engage with internal communication platforms to stay connected with the wider team
  • Keep up to date with best practice and current research in autism assessment
Requirements
  • ADOS-2 certification (essential)
  • Minimum of 1 years experience conducting ADOS-2 Module 4 assessments
  • Experience working with individuals with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D)
  • Registration with a relevant professional body (with no restrictions on practice)
  • Enhanced DBS (or willingness to obtain)
  • Up-to-date CSTF training (or willingness to complete)
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• Ability to work both independently and collaboratively
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office
  • Located within 1 hours travel of Leeds
Additional Information
  • Flexible, self-employed opportunity
  • Work offered on an ad hoc basis depending on service demand
  • Opportunities for ongoing training and professional development
  • Optional attendance at reflective practice sessions and clinical meetings
